Product Description:

A father-and-son college tour of the East Coast leads to a personal crisis for dad Brad Sloan (Ben Stiller), who feels inadequate and unaccomplished compared to his wealthier and more successful friends. Brad is forced to confront these feelings as he helps his musically gifted son (Austin Abrams) find the right school, ultimately hoping that he can find meaning in the life he's built for himself. Written and directed by Mike White. Jenna Fischer, Luke Wilson, Jemaine Clement, and Michael Sheen co-star.
